2010-04-28 204 views

回答

1

您可以添加此

<input name="textfield" type="text" class="hide_border" id="textfield" /> 

CSS

.hide_border{ 
    border:none; 
    *border:solid 1px #FFF; 
} 
0

我不知道如果我理解正確。你爲什麼不隱藏複選框並留下標籤? (稍後使用javascript,您可以重新顯示覆選框)

0

複選框無法在所有瀏覽器中設置樣式。常見的解決方案是使用兩個圖像,單擊時在兩者之間切換(並根據需要更新隱藏字段)。

1

通過使用標準複選框,我不確定您是否以跨瀏覽器的方式獲得此效果。您可以使用自定義元素,並使其像使用CSS和JavaScript的複選框一樣工作。

見這一個,它使用jQuery的

Fancy custom radio and checkbox

0

造型複選框不在跨瀏覽器的方式沒有一些jQuery的可行的,看看這個:Custom checkboxes with jQuery。這是唯一的方法,標準複選框無法在所有瀏覽器中設置樣式。

+1

「做到這一點的唯一方法」是jQuery?真? – Robusto 2010-04-28 12:21:24

+0

據我讀過... – Kyle 2010-04-28 14:02:00

0
<style> 
.inputsearch input 
{ 
    background-color: #FFF; 
    border: none; 
} 
</style> 


<div class="inputsearch" style="text-align:left;"> 
    <input type="text" value="HEy there "> 
</div>